About

The Florida Department of Transportation (FDOT) is implementing safety and operational improvements on U.S. 1 (State Road (S.R.) 5) from Myers Drive to the Crane Creek bridge in Melbourne and Palm Bay. The project includes resurfacing the roadway to extend its life, drainage improvements, sidewalk enhancements, and safety upgrades.

Bicycle safety will be improved by restriping the travel lanes to provide 7-foot-wide buffered bicycle lanes from Myers Drive to University Boulevard. Pedestrian curb ramps will be reconstructed to meet current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) standards, and pedestrian signals will be upgraded. Enhanced lighting at signalized intersections is also included.
